Parliament dissolved ahead of election

The Scottish Parliament is now dissolved ahead of the election on Thursday 7 May 2026.

During dissolution, there are no MSPs and no parliamentary business can take place.

Questions and Answers Date answered: 19 August 2021

S6W-01985

The following table provides a breakdown of funding allocated in each full year of the Rural Housing Fund and Islands Housing Fund since 2016-17 to main fund projects proceeding.  2016-17 2017-18 2018-19 2019-20 2020-21 Fund £m £m £m £m £m Rural Housing Fund 0.981 1.403 2.159 2.487 4.333 Islands Housing Fund 0.127 0 0.873 1.198 4.011 S6W-01985
